Location and Accessibility of Al Hamriya 

  • Al Hamriya Dubai location: In Bur Dubai, near Al Fahidi, Al Karama, and Al Mankhool, with Dubai Creek nearby.
  • Dubai Al Hamriya district feel: Close to older hotels, consulates, and commercial streets like “Bank Street” and “Computer Street” mentioned in Bur Dubai area guides.
  • Al Hamriya Deira access: It sits across the creek from Deira, with bridges and tunnels providing fast connections for work and Shopping in Al Hamriya Dubai and Deira.
  • Al Hamriya nearest metro station: BurJuman Metro Station is typically the closest station to many buildings in Al Hamriya Bur Dubai.
  • Bus connectivity: Buses connect Al Hamriya to other Dubai family neighborhoods and Dubai historic areas, which supports Dubai expat living without owning a car.
  • Taxi/ride-hailing: Careem and Uber are widely used in life in Al Hamriya Dubai for last-mile commutes and quick trips to Dubai Creek and Bur Dubai.​

Prices and payment structure in Al Hamriya

Unit type Typical annual rent range (AED) Common payment expectations
Studio for rent in Al Hamriya Dubai From around the high-20,000s to low-30,000s per year, depending on building age, facilities, and Al Hamriya Dubai neighborhood review factors.  Annual lease; rents paid in 1–4 cheques in many cases, plus security deposit. ​
1-bedroom / 1 BHK Listings for 1 BHK in Al Hamriya Dubai often start in the mid-40,000s and go higher for newer or larger units.  Similar annual contracts, negotiable number of cheques and possible chiller/parking differences. ​
2-bedroom Real estate prices in Al Hamriya Dubai for 2-bed units can sit in the 60,000–90,000 AED range, affected by size and amenities.  Annual lease, often with higher deposits and more formal documentation. ​
3–4 bedroom apartments Larger units may reach from roughly 95,000 AED to around 170,000 AED, depending on building facilities and exact Al Hamriya Dubai community micro-location. ​ Longer-term tenants preferred; terms can be stricter on cheques and maintenance. ​
Villas Where available, Al Hamriya properties in villa form can cross 120,000 AED and upwards, aligning more with premium Dubai property market levels. ​ Villa leasing often involves higher deposits, more maintenance responsibilities, and sometimes 1–2 cheque structures. ​

For documentation, you’ll usually see Al Hamriya Dubai pin code and Al Hamriya Dubai postal code written as “00000”, because the UAE relies on PO Boxes rather than area codes.​
When you see Al Hamriya Bur Dubai PO Box number fields in forms, use your personal, company, or property PO Box rather than expecting a dedicated district PO Box.​
